  • Peptides don't replace proton pump inhibitors (PPIs) or H. pylori eradication protocols. They augment them. PPIs reduce gastric acid secretion, creating an environment where healing can occur. Peptides accelerate the repair process itself. A 2022 comparative study found that combining BPC-157 with omeprazole reduced healing time to 9.2 days versus 16.4 days with omeprazole alone.
  • The critical difference is mechanism of action. PPIs suppress acid production by blocking H+/K+ ATPase pumps in parietal cells. This reduces further mucosal damage but doesn't stimulate tissue regeneration. Growth factor-mimetic peptides directly activate cellular proliferation and angiogenesis pathways. Producing measurable increases in granulation tissue formation and epithelial coverage.
  • NSAID-induced ulcers present a specific challenge because NSAIDs inhibit cyclooxygenase enzymes (COX-1, COX-2), reducing prostaglandin synthesis. Prostaglandins normally protect gastric mucosa by increasing mucus and bicarbonate secretion. Peptides bypass this pathway entirely by activating VEGF and EGF receptors independent of prostaglandin signaling. Research shows BPC-157 maintains gastric protection even when COX inhibition continues.
